5 Others Troubleshooting Before sending the unit to your authorized dealer for repair, please check the following points. The following situations are not malfunctions. ■ You do not need to worry about the following situations if there is no abnormality on the screen. ● Part of the top surface or front of the unit is hot. ● A creaking sound is heard from the unit. ● An operating sound is heard from the inside of the unit. ● Color smear occurs on some screens. ■ Perform the following operations when the unit is unable to operate normally due to external static or noise. ① When the unit is in standby mode, please pull out the power plug, then insert again. ② Press the power button on the unit to turn on the power again. ■ A sound may be heard when the lamp is off but there is no danger. ■ D-ILA device is manufactured using high-precision technology but there may be some missing pixels or pixels that remain permanently lit up. Power is not supplied Is the power cord disconnected? Insert the power cord (plug) firmly. Is the lamp cover properly shut? Is the lamp in Cool Down mode? Remove the power plug when the unit is in standby mode and close the lamp cover properly. After that, insert the plug again. After the Cool Down mode is complete, turn on the power again. Connect the AV device properly. Is the power of the AV device turned on? Turn on the power of the AV device and play the video. Are the correct signals being output from the AV device? Set the AV device properly. Is the setting of the input terminal correct? Set "COMP." and "HDMI" in the setting menu according to the input signal. Is the video image temporarily hidden? Press the [HIDE] button to display the video image again.
